OnePatch is multi-purpose software solution for e-commerce retailers who sell on multiple online selling platforms. With OnePatch, sellers have the solution to organise their product stock, manage their online orders, shipping and accounts all from one simple and effective system, saving valuable time and expanding business growth.

OnePatch features and specs

  • Centralized Platform
    OnePatch offers a centralized platform to manage multiple e-commerce stores, which can save time and reduce the complexity of handling different accounts separately.
  • Inventory Management
    It provides efficient inventory management tools that help businesses track stock levels across all connected platforms in real-time, reducing the risk of overselling.
  • Order Processing
    The system streamlines order processing by synchronizing orders from various channels, which can enhance fulfillment efficiency and customer satisfaction.
  • Multichannel Support
    OnePatch supports integration with multiple e-commerce platforms and marketplaces, allowing businesses to expand their reach effectively.
  • User-Friendly Interface
    The software is designed with an intuitive user interface, making it easier for users to navigate and manage their e-commerce operations.
  • Automation Features
    It includes automation features that reduce manual work, such as automated order updates and inventory syncing, freeing up more time for strategic tasks.
